Job description

Welcome to Cascades! Bring your expertise to a people-first, dynamic environment where your ideas come to life and excellence shapes everything we do.
Join our team as a Continuous Improvement Manager in Scarborough and help build a more sustainable future.


What’s in it for you Taking care of our people is in our nature - so you’ll enjoy:

  • Profit sharing and an employee share purchase plan
  • Annual Base salary between 105k- and 115k depending on experience
  • A full range of benefits: group insurance, telemedicine, and an employer-supported retirement plan
  • Access to wellness initiatives, employee assistance programs, and fitness support
  • Ongoing training and professional development opportunities
  • The opportunity to make a measurable impact on operational excellence and business performance
  • A collaborative, respectful, and people-centered workplace

Your Role As Continuous Improvement Manager, you’ll take on real challenges that bring out your full potential.
Your scope includes:

  • Lead and sustain Continuous Improvement (CI) and Lean Production System (LPS) initiatives across the plant
  • Identify and implement opportunities to improve productivity, quality, efficiency, and cost performance
  • Drive Lean Manufacturing tools and methodologies including 5S, TPM, Standard Work, Visual Management, Root Cause Analysis, and SMED
  • Support operational teams in improving equipment effectiveness (OEE), process stability, and overall plant performance
  • Manage improvement projects from planning through implementation, tracking progress, timelines, resources, and results
  • Coach leaders, Line Centric Teams (LCTs), and employees on continuous improvement principles and problem-solving techniques
  • Partner with cross-functional teams to promote operational excellence, strengthen safety performance, and drive sustainable improvements

What you bring You're a natural fit for Continuous Improvement Manager if you have:

  • A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Business Administration, Operations Management, or a related field
  • A minimum of 5 years of experience in a manufacturing or industrial environment
  • Proven experience in Continuous Improvement, Lean Manufacturing, Operational Excellence, or Process Improvement
  • Demonstrated leadership and project management experience within a manufacturing setting
  • Strong analytical, communication, coaching, and problem-solving skills
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Excel and data analysis tools; Lean Manufacturing and/or Six Sigma certification is considered an asset
  • A collaborative, results-oriented approach with strengths in change management, planning, and influencing others
